Man Charged With Domestic Abuse Offences

A 41 year old local man appeared before the Magistrates’ Court this morning and was charged with one count of Strangulation, Threats to Kill and Common Assault.
A statement from the RGP follows below:
41 year old local man Ian CULLODEN, of Both Worlds, appeared before the Magistrates’ Court this morning charged with one count of Strangulation, Threats to Kill and Common Assault.
The charges stem from an altercation that took place at a local residence on Monday 15th September 2025, which Response Team Officers attended to after receiving a call for assistance.
CULLODEN was arrested, interviewed, charged and detained in police custody, and appeared before the Magistrates’ Court this morning.
In court, he was granted bail and the matter adjourned until Wednesday 24th September.
